Stir-Fried Frozen Vegetables with Rice
A vibrant, one-pan meal featuring thawed frozen vegetables and rice, seasoned with ginger and soy sauce for a quick, budget-friendly dinner. Ingredients
- 2 cups frozen mixed vegetables
- 1 cup cooked white rice
- 2 tbsp soy sauce
- 1 tbsp rice vinegar
- 1 tsp sesame oil
- 1/2 tsp, grated fresh ginger
- 1 clove, minced garlic
- 1 tbsp vegetable oil
- 1/4 cup, chopped green onions
Instructions
- Step 1: Heat 1 tbsp vegetable o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add 1 minced garlic clove and 1/2 tsp grated fresh ginger, stir-frying for 30 seconds until fragrant.
- Step 2: Add 2 cups frozen mixed vegetables to the skillet and stir-fry for 5 minutes until they begin to thaw and soften.
- Step 3: Add 1 cup cooked rice, 2 tbsp soy sauce, 1 tbsp rice vinegar, and 1 tsp sesame oil. Toss well to combine and heat through for 2-3 minutes.
- Step 4: Garnish with 1/4 cup chopped green onions and serve immediately.

How do I store leftover Stir-Fried Frozen Vegetables with Rice?
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ep frozen mixed vegetables from drying out.

How do I scale Stir-Fried Frozen Vegetables with Rice for a different number of people?
The recipe is written for 2 servings. Multiply each ingredient by (your serving target / 2). Cook time stays roughly the same up to 2x; for 3-4x batches, switch from a skillet to a sheet pan or stockpot so the food isn't crowded — overcrowding steams instead of browns.
